Re: Edward Larkin, of Charlestown, MA, born in England, 1615

Hi Madelyn, Elizabeth Brock Larkin mentioned that Suffolk - most likely East Anglia was the place of origin for Edward Larkin of Westerly, Rhode Island. I have seen Kent and Suffolk as the likely origin of Edward of Charlestown, MA. Both were said to be born in the 1615-1616 range. The other Larkin mentioned was Thomas Larkin (Conn.) Elizabeth Larkin and William Larkin (both descendants of Edward of Westerly) did extensive research but did not find any concrete evidence connecting either of our Edwards to definite points of origin or each other. However there was quite a bit of circumstantial evidence regarding Mendenhall (sp?) in Suffolk as a place of considerable interest. I believe the two Edwards to have been related - but that is just my theory. Good Luck and let me know if you find what you looking for. Annette
